I had some leather covers left in the basement, actually I have a ton of them, so I stitched up some book blocks and made some hedgehogs. Great paper, thick writing paper in a variety of styles, mostly cream colored though. Sturdy leather covers, roomy pockets in teh back, satin place markers and a snug elastic to hold it all shut. cardboard that fold up into display boxes about 5×5 inches. He thought I might like to play with them to see what I could get out of them for books. I only have 5 of the forms. I was able to chop them up to get 1 books each form (3 sides each books). I used the remaining side to reinforce the back cover.

I used some scraps left over from cutting my jotters to size to make the interior. It’s the retro computer paper.
